Other proprietary micropiles were being formulated in Switzerland and Germany, as well as technologies rapidly were being exported abroad by branches or licensees in the originating contractors. The Considerably East shortly grew to become a major sector. Fondedile launched the usage of micropiles in North The united states in 1973 as a result of several underpinning purposes from the Big apple and Boston places. The micropile technological know-how did not improve speedily in America, on the other hand, until finally the mid-nineteen eighties, after which time an abundance of prosperous published situation histories, dependable influence by specialty contractors, along with the escalating demands of consultants and owners Doing work in aged city environments overcame the skepticism and considerations of the standard East Coastline piling marketplace.

A micropile is a little-diameter (typically below 12 inches), drilled and grouted substitute pile that normally is reinforced. A micropile is built by drilling a borehole, placing reinforcement, and Concrete Pile grouting the outlet. Micropiles can face up to axial and/or lateral masses, and will be regarded as a substitute for traditional piles or as one particular component inside of a composite soil/pile mass, dependent upon the look strategy utilized.

Limited or Confined Spaces: Micropiles are perfect for retrofitting current structures the place access is limited, like in city environments or basements.

Minipiles are an efficient and cost-helpful technique to Enhance the bearing capacity of weak foundation soils also to resist uplift forces. Minipiles is often set up quickly and with small disruption to adjacent buildings or infrastructure.

Micropiles are deep foundations which might be twelve inches or a lot less in diameter While generally they've got a diameter in between 3 to ten inches. They are generally constructed with metal casing and/or threaded bar and significant-strength cement grout. Micropiles are mostly produced up of superior toughness steel casing and rebar, but can be mounted in some situations with hollow-bar devices, that are stabilized with force grouting in lieu of casing. Capacities change according to the micropile dimensions and subsurface profile. Set up can be attained by rotary drilling, augering, driven or vibrating tooling.
